Jing Yang 89238d8801 Create a term marker that uses RPC responses to update term: #7. %!s(int64=4) %!d(string=hai) anos
..
apply_command.rs fa58f1b7af Add public document for the apply command daemon. %!s(int64=4) %!d(string=hai) anos
daemon_env.rs 76a4387012 Update documents in DaemonEnv. %!s(int64=4) %!d(string=hai) anos
election.rs 89238d8801 Create a term marker that uses RPC responses to update term: #7. %!s(int64=4) %!d(string=hai) anos
heartbeats.rs 89238d8801 Create a term marker that uses RPC responses to update term: #7. %!s(int64=4) %!d(string=hai) anos
index_term.rs ff9b9bcd4c Do not shrink log beyond log start. %!s(int64=4) %!d(string=hai) anos
lib.rs 89238d8801 Create a term marker that uses RPC responses to update term: #7. %!s(int64=4) %!d(string=hai) anos
log_array.rs d28dc76eb5 Watch thread panics and record errors. %!s(int64=4) %!d(string=hai) anos
persister.rs 86ac4383ba Add a comment to persister. %!s(int64=4) %!d(string=hai) anos
process_append_entries.rs b7c3693001 Explain that commit_index is always in range [log.star(), log.end()]. %!s(int64=4) %!d(string=hai) anos
process_install_snapshot.rs 6401d7082b Add comments to explain safe index accesses. %!s(int64=4) %!d(string=hai) anos
process_request_vote.rs 14cffb8a86 Move process request vote to its own file. %!s(int64=4) %!d(string=hai) anos
raft_state.rs 739230a4f7 Create a constructor for RaftState. %!s(int64=4) %!d(string=hai) anos
rpcs.rs 9d1a1e129d Reorganize install snapshot to sync_log_entry.rs. %!s(int64=4) %!d(string=hai) anos
snapshot.rs 4c4c7f00df Rename a lock to _guard to make sure it is not dropped immediately. %!s(int64=4) %!d(string=hai) anos
sync_log_entries.rs 89238d8801 Create a term marker that uses RPC responses to update term: #7. %!s(int64=4) %!d(string=hai) anos
term_marker.rs 89238d8801 Create a term marker that uses RPC responses to update term: #7. %!s(int64=4) %!d(string=hai) anos
utils.rs 41e0f1fde0 Move the RPC deadline constant to utils.rs. %!s(int64=4) %!d(string=hai) anos